Reasons to consider the ATI Radeon HD 4670

  • Videocard is newer: launch date 1 month(s) later
  • 5.5x more texture fill rate: 24 GTexel / s vs 4.4 billion / sec
  • 20x more pipelines: 320 vs 16
  • 16.3x better floating-point performance: 480.0 gflops vs 29.376 gflops
  • A newer manufacturing process allows for a more powerful, yet cooler running videocard: 55 nm vs 80 nm
  • 4x more memory clock speed: 1600 MHz vs 400 MHz
  • 2.3x better performance in PassMark - G3D Mark: 382 vs 169
  • 3.2x better performance in GFXBench 4.0 - T-Rex (Frames): 3285 vs 1016
  • 3.2x better performance in GFXBench 4.0 - T-Rex (Fps): 3285 vs 1016

Reasons to consider the NVIDIA GeForce 9400 GT

  • Around 87% higher core clock speed: 1400 MHz vs 750 MHz
  • Around 18% lower typical power consumption: 50 Watt vs 59 Watt
  • Around 9% better performance in PassMark - G2D Mark: 38 vs 35
